Short Summary:
You serve as the internal point of contact for financial matters within the IT organization, contributing to financial statements, budgeting, and cost management.
Responsibilities:
- Analyze budget-to-actual variances and derive actionable recommendations.
- Support budgeting and forecasting processes.
- Develop pricing models for IT services and optimize them.
- Prepare relevant KPIs, financial analyses, and management reports.
- Conduct ad hoc analyses and present findings clearly.
- Drive continuous improvement of reporting structures and financial processes.
Requirement:
- Completed commercial apprenticeship or degree in Business Administration or comparable qualification.
- Professional experience in Controlling, Finance, or Accounting preferred.
- Proficient in SAP, advanced Excel, PowerPoint, and Power BI.
- Good written and spoken communication skills in German and English.
